Amazon Prime Has Came to India

Amazon’s premium Prime service, which gives members special privileges such as free one day delivery and early access to deals, has launched in India.

The Prime members can get one day delivery, which costs Rs. 100 for regular users, for free. The memberships also gives users 30 minute early access to the store’s Lightning Deals, apart from special Prime offers. Amazon already runs a Prime Day offer in the Untied States where Prime members can purchase products at deep discounts, and this might be introduced in India in future. Prime delivery options are available in over 100 Indian cities, with Bengaluru Delhi, Mumbai and Hyderabad being among cities that can avail same day, morning and scheduled deliveries at discounted rates.

A 60 day trial followed by an introductory price of Rs.499 for a year is being offered, though other Prime services like Prime Music and Video are not available yet. Amazon has confirmed that Prime Video will be introduced in India shortly.
